  • Patent number: 5751288
    Abstract: In a program display apparatus, a block portion, an iteration control portion and a data description portion designated by a quote construction are extracted from an inputted program expressed by characters. A relationship of inclusion between these portions and a hierarchical relationship are extracted. Each of these portions is replaced by a figure having, for instance, a rectangular shape, and thereafter displayed on a display screen. When one block portion is included into another block portion, the rectangular figure corresponding to the one block portion is included within the rectangular figure corresponding to another block portion on the display screen. Then, both the inclusive relationship or hierarchical relationship between any two block portions, the iteration control portion and a data description portion designated by a quote instruction of the program may be visualized.

  • Patent number: 5547450
    Abstract: A hearth roller has an outer sleeve which constitutes a hearth roller barrel is disclosed. An inner sleeve is fitted into the outer sleeve and innermost sleeve is fitted into the inner sleeve. The ends of the inner sleeve in the axial direction are positioned inwardly and separated from each of the ends of the outer sleeve and are sealed by a metal. The inner sleeve has substantially the same linear expansion coefficient as the outer sleeve but exhibits higher thermal conductivity.

  • Patent number: 5375125
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method of displaying an execution status and an execution history of a program for a computer system, associated with a source program and a module relation diagram. The method of displaying program execution according to the present invention displays the processing results of each of execution units, execution statuses of an iteration, a conditional branch, a recursive call and so on super-imposed on the source program displayed on a screen in the vicinity of the respective execution units. Information on execution status is also displayed corresponding to the module relation diagram. Further, a program execution history is preserved so as to allow a reproduced display thereof in the above-mentioned form by request.

  • Patent number: 4389711
    Abstract: A tablet comprising conversion means to convert component forces at three fulcra of an external force applied to one point on a faceplate into electric signals, sensing means to sense that no external force is applied, memory means to store the output signals of the conversion means at the respective fulcra as offset values at, at least, one point of time in the period in which no external force is applied, control means to control so as to execute writing into the memory means upon receiving an output of the sensing means, subtraction means to subtract outputs of the memory means from the outputs of the conversion means at the respective fulcra, and calculation means to execute calculations for evaluating coordinates of the point to which the external force has been applied, from outputs of the subtraction means in accordance with the output of the sensing means.
